Initially in keeping with Gesell's "free money" doctrine, the Economic Circle circulated certificates with negative monthly interest rates enforced through a required monthly stamp on the reverse side of certificates. This feature, called demurrage was aimed at preventing hoarding while avoiding constant devaluation of the currency. This practice was eventually ended in 1948.
